Ingredients for Fresh Shaved Rainbow Carrot
Gather these items:
- 4-5 medium rainbow carrots (or regular orange carrots)
- 2 tablespoons toasted sesame oil
- 1 tablespoon rice vinegar
- 1 teaspoon maple syrup
- 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
- 1 small garlic clove, minced
- 2 tablespoons toasted sesame seeds
- A small handful fresh cilantro or parsley, chopped (optional)
- Salt and pepper to taste
How to Make Fresh Shaved Rainbow Carrot Step-by-Step
- Step 1: Wash and peel the rainbow carrots. Using a sharp vegetable peeler, shave them into thin ribbons by running the peeler down the length of the carrot. Place ribbons in a large mixing bowl.
- Step 2: Toast the sesame seeds in a dry skillet over medium heat, stirring frequently until golden and fragrant, about 2-3 minutes. Remove from heat and let cool.
- Step 3: In a small bowl, whisk together toasted sesame oil, rice vinegar, fresh lemon juice, maple syrup, minced garlic, salt, and pepper. Adjust acidity to taste.
- Step 4: Pour the dressing over the shaved carrots and toss gently to coat all ribbons evenly.
- Step 5: Sprinkle toasted sesame seeds and chopped cilantro or parsley over the salad and toss again.
- Step 6: Optional: Let the salad rest at room temperature for 10 minutes before serving to allow flavors to meld.

Pro Tips for the Perfect Fresh Shaved Rainbow Carrot
Keep these in mind:
- Use a sharp vegetable peeler for the best results in creating thin ribbons.
- Choose carrots that are firm and vibrant in color for the freshest taste.
- Adjust the dressing ingredients based on your personal taste preference.

Frequently Asked Questions About Fresh Shaved Rainbow Carrot
What’s the secret to perfect Fresh Shaved Rainbow Carrot?
The key to the perfect salad lies in using fresh, crisp carrots and a well-balanced dressing that complements their natural sweetness. The rainbow carrot nutrition facts show how beneficial these vibrant vegetables can be.
Can I make Fresh Shaved Rainbow Carrot ahead of time?
Absolutely! You can prepare the salad up to a day in advance. Just keep the dressing separate until you’re ready to serve to maintain the carrots’ crunchiness.
How do I avoid common mistakes with Fresh Shaved Rainbow Carrot?
Be careful not to over-dress the salad. A little dressing goes a long way. Also, make sure to shave the carrots thinly for the best texture and flavor.
